Why Do Petals and Posies Affect Our Mood?

The connection between flowers and our emotions isn't just an old wives' tale. Multiple scientific studies have demonstrated that flowers have a tangible, positive effect on our mood. From their vibrant colors to their enchanting fragrances, petals and posies can instantly transform a dreary space and, along with it, our inner outlook.

The Science Behind Flowers and Mental Health

  • Color Therapy: The colors of petals and posies play a crucial role in influencing our psyche. Warm hues like red, yellow, and orange evoke energy and happiness, while cooler tones such as blue and lavender offer calming effects.
  • Aromatherapy: Fragrant blossoms like rose, jasmine, and lavender release natural oils proven to lower cortisol (stress hormone) and promote a sense of relaxation.
  • Connection to Nature: Interacting with fresh flowers bridges the gap between our urban environments and the natural world, grounding us and encouraging mindfulness.
  • Symbolism and Memory: Many flower varieties evoke personal memories or represent hope, love, and new beginnings, helping to elicit positive feelings.

Studies from institutions such as Rutgers University reveal that the presence of fresh flowers immediately increases happiness, decreases feelings of depression, and enhances life satisfaction in participants of all age groups.

Types of Petals and Posies That Uplift Your Mood

Not all flowers have the same mood-enhancing properties. Here are some of the most powerful blooms for emotional wellbeing:

  • Roses: The classic symbol of love, roses evoke feelings of care and appreciation. Their fragrance is known to ease anxiety.
  • Sunflowers: These golden giants bring about instant cheer, symbolizing positivity and vibrance.
  • Lavender: Renowned for its relaxing scent, lavender posies help lower stress levels and promote restful sleep.
  • Gerbera Daisies: Famous for their bold hues, these daisies brighten any space and inspire happiness.
  • Lilies: Associated with renewal, lilies are often used to mark new beginnings and foster hope.
  • Tulips: With their simple yet elegant beauty, tulips are considered symbols of comfort and joy.
  • Peonies: These lush blossoms bring about dreams of abundance and well-being.

DIY: Simple Flower Projects to Enhance Your Mood with Petals and Posies

Engaging with flowers creatively is a great way to personalize your mood-boosting floral journey. Try these easy DIY projects:

Pressed Flower Art

  • How to: Pick your favorite petals and posies, place them between parchment paper and press under a heavy book for one to two weeks. Once dried, arrange and frame them for custom wall art.

Handcrafted Flower Wreaths

  • Materials: Wire wreath form, fresh or dried blooms, floral wire, ribbon.
  • Instructions: Secure bundles of flowers around the form with floral wire, layer as desired, and tie with a ribbon for hanging.

Floral Smudge Sticks

  • Method: Bundle aromatic posies like lavender and rosemary, tie with string, and hang to dry. Burn gently to cleanse your space and spread positive energy.

Frequently Asked Questions about Transforming Your Mood with Petals and Posies

  • What flowers are best for stress relief? Lavender, chamomile, and peonies are known for their calming qualities.
  • How long do fresh petals and posies last? Most fresh arrangements last 5-10 days if watered and placed away from direct sun and heat.
  • Are there flowers that help with focus? Bright, energizing colors such as yellow tulips or daisies can improve alertness and creativity.
  • What's the best way to display petals and posies in small spaces? Use single-stem vases or wall-mounted mini-pots for maximum impact without clutter.
